§ 55-301 — RIGHTS OF GRANTEES AGAINST GRANTOR’S TENANTS

Idaho·Title 55 PROPERTY IN GENERAL·Ch. 3 RIGHTS AND OBLIGATIONS OF OWNERS
A person to whom any real property is transferred or devised, upon which rent has been reserved or to whom such rent is transferred, is entitled to the same remedies for recovery of rent, for nonperformance of any of the terms of the lease, or for any waste or cause of forfeiture, as his grantor or devisor might have had.

Legislative History

[(55-301) R.S., sec. 2875; reen. R.C. & C.L., sec. 3083; C.S., sec. 5351; I.C.A., sec. 54-301.]
